“穿地龙”机器人地下作业轨迹规划及范围研究

Study on Trajectory Planning and Scope of “Dragon of Puncturing Mud”Robot’s Underground Operation

【摘要】 为对"穿地龙"机器人的轨迹进行仿真,推导出"穿地龙"机器人运动轨迹的坐标公式,建立了"穿地龙"机器人运动轨迹的数学模型;在轨迹规划的基础上进行有限元分析,研究了"穿地龙"机器人进行打孔作业时的波及范围,确定了地下作业对周边的影响,对实际施工中轨迹的控制和躲避障碍物的规划奠定了基础。

【Abstract】 In order to simulate the trajectory of the "dragon of puncturing mud" robot, the coordinate formula of the trajectory of the dragon is deduced, and the mathematical model of the trajectory of the dragon is established. The finite element analysis is carried out on the basis of trajectory planning, the scope of impact of"dragon of puncturing mud" robot in drilling operation is studied, the influence of the underground operation on the surrounding area is determined, which lays a foundation for the control of trajectories in actual construction and the planning of obstacle avoidance.
